#15I wish people benchmark GEMM performance for all of us math folk.
Iirc gemm and float performance isn't very good, since amd made a decision to reduce math performance in order to decrease latency.
If you use them, the Intel chips downclock (sometimes severely) in order not to violate their TDP, but the dual FPUs are still there, and it's still a win for GEMM. I can see why AMD didn't follow along here, but it could be a factor in some small spaces - when you need GEMM but can't use a GPU.
Note that Ryzen can split its 256-bit FPU into two 128-bit units, so on code that's not using AVX, it's completely on par with Intel.

#17I wish people benchmark GEMM performance for all of us math folk.
MKL? I don't think so, it takes the worst codepath if the chip isn't GenuineIntel. OpenBLAS? Doesn't have Ryzen support. Doesn't even recognize some AMD cores. ACML? Wasn't updated since 2013 or so.
This is a serious question. What are you supposed to do if you need a GEMM kernel for Ryzen? I sure hope AMD puts out updated ACML libraries real soon.
